摘要
This research proposes the concept of Light Guide Film (LGF) at the back side of Back Light Unit (BLU). This new design may induce the exterior light, and then improve the power-saving of existent BLU. Two design models are reseated: One is design for 14 inch LCD monitor of notebook computer, which might improve 21% compared to traditional one. Another is designed for 3.5 inch LCD for mobile phone display, which might improve 15% compared to traditional one.
